About This Video

In this video I stop guessing and actually run a fair, side-by-side test: I made the same shot with multiple AI video generators—Sora 2 Pro, Kling 2.6 Pro, Veo 3.1, and Seedance V1 Pro—using Artlist as the workflow hub. The point wasn’t to cherry-pick “wow” clips. I wanted to see which model holds up when you ask for the same animation and judge it on the stuff that matters to creators: consistency, motion quality, prompt-following, and whether it looks usable without a bunch of excuses. I break it into three difficulty levels: a complex prompt test (where models usually fall apart), a simple prompt round (where you find out who’s actually clean and reliable), and a synced audio / speech + character quality check. Then I revisit simple prompts after seeing how the models behave, and I finish with what I think is the best image + video combo for getting strong results fast. If you’re trying to pick an AI video generator for real projects, my takeaway is simple: don’t judge on one viral example—run the same shot, change prompt complexity, and pay attention to character stability and audio sync.
